TurboCAD features and specs

  • Affordable Pricing
    TurboCAD offers a range of pricing options, making it accessible for both hobbyists and professionals without the high cost associated with some other CAD software.
  • Compatibility and File Support
    TurboCAD supports a large number of file formats, allowing for easy collaboration and integration with other CAD applications.
  • Comprehensive Toolset
    The software provides a robust set of tools for 2D drafting and 3D modeling, catering to a wide array of design needs.
  • Customizable Interface
    Users can customize the interface to suit their workflow, improving overall efficiency and usability.
  • User Community and Support
    TurboCAD has an active user community and offers various support resources such as forums, tutorials, and user guides.

Possible disadvantages of TurboCAD

  • Steep Learning Curve
    New users might find TurboCAD's complex features and tools overwhelming, requiring a significant time investment to become proficient.
  • Limited Advanced Features
    Compared to high-end CAD software, TurboCAD may lack some advanced features that are needed for certain specialized engineering or architectural tasks.
  • Occasional Performance Issues
    Users might encounter performance glitches or slowdowns, especially when working with large or complex models.
  • Less Intuitive Interface
    Some users may find the user interface to be less intuitive compared to other modern CAD applications, impacting ease of use.
  • Inconsistent Updates
    Updates and new releases might not occur as frequently as with some other software, potentially impacting the availability of new features and improvements.

OpenBuilds CAM & Control features and specs

  • User-Friendly Interface
    OpenBuilds CAM & Control features an intuitive and easy-to-navigate interface, making it accessible for beginners and streamlining workflow for more experienced users.
  • Integrated Workflow
    The software integrates CAM and machine control in one package, which simplifies the process from design to production and reduces the need for additional software.
  • Community Support
    OpenBuilds is backed by a vibrant community, offering extensive tutorials, forums, and shared projects that provide valuable support and resources for new and experienced users alike.
  • Cost-Effective
    As a part of the OpenBuilds ecosystem, the software is affordably priced, often being free, which makes it an attractive option for hobbyists and small businesses.
  • Regular Updates
    The platform benefits from continuous updates and improvements, ensuring that users have access to the latest features and enhancements.

Possible disadvantages of OpenBuilds CAM & Control

  • Limited Advanced Features
    Compared to some industry-leading software, OpenBuilds CAM & Control may lack advanced features required by professional users for complex projects.
  • Hardware Specific
    The software is designed specifically for use with OpenBuilds machines, which may limit its functionality or compatibility with non-OpenBuilds hardware.
  • Requires Internet Connection
    Some features and community aspects may require an active internet connection, which could be a limitation for users in areas with unreliable internet access.
  • Learning Curve for Non-Specialists
    Despite its user-friendly design, there is still a learning curve for users unfamiliar with CNC operations, which might require time and effort to overcome.
  • Community-Driven Support
    While community support is a pro, the reliance on user-generated content can also be a downside as it may not always meet the professional technical support standards expected by some users.
